  • Polymer Science and Engineering

    The polymer science and engineering (PSE) certificate provides a foundation in polymer synthesis, processing and characterization, and how this relates to polymer structure and properties. This facilitates the proper selection of polymers for various applications such as plastics, composites, biomaterials, organic electronics, and rheology modifiers.
